2. AppNana

AppNana is a mobile app that rewards users for downloading and trying out other apps like AppStation.

Users can earn “Nanas,” which are points that can be redeemed for gift cards to a variety of retailers, including Amazon, iTunes, and Google Play.

But, it is way too time-consuming if you play with the mind to earn something as AppNana pays meager.

A $20 gift costs around 280,000 Nanas. And most app pays like 2000 nanas on download and play.

So it clearly takes a lot of time to accumulate the Nanas. But if you love playing games then continue doing through these app-listed apps and you may earn a decent to redeem.

 

3. Skillz

Skillz is a mobile gaming platform that allows users to play competitive multiplayer games for real money.

Users can download the Skillz app and choose from a variety of games, including puzzle games, card games, and sports games.

To play for real money on Skillz, users must first deposit funds into their Skillz account.

They can then enter cash tournaments and compete against other players for a chance to win a cash prize. Skillz takes a small percentage of the winnings as a transaction fee.

9. Mistplay

Mistplay is currently available for Android and has a rating of 4.5 stars in Google Play Store.

Quite a popular app for earning money playing games.

The Mistplay concept is simple. Earn points for playing games and leveling up. And use these points to redeem various gift cards.

Gift card rewards include:

  • Amazon gift card
  • Best Buy
  • Google Play Credits

The app works by offering users a selection of games to download and play, with each game offering a different number of “units” for completing various tasks or achieving certain milestones within the game.

The rewards offered by Mistplay can vary depending on the country and region of the user.

15. Solitaire Cube

Solitaire Cube is a mobile app that pays you to play games. Allows users to play the classic game of Solitaire for the chance to win real money.

The app features both single-player and multiplayer game modes, where users can compete against other players in real-time matches.

If a user wins a cash tournament, they can withdraw their winnings through PayPal.

There are entry fees to enter contests. So, do read it carefully before committing to pay.

 

 

My Take on the Apps that Pay to Play Games

There is plenty of such apps but they pay extremely low.

So, this can never be a way of earning money online.

But, if you already are playing games day and night, then playing through these apps might be a good way to consider redeeming a few gifts sometimes.
